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Lake to Thorne North start from as little as £72.10

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Lake to Thorne North start from £105.60 one way

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Lake to Thorne North are available for £203.60 one way

Facilities and Amenities at Lake Train Station

When visiting Lake Train Station, travelers should be aware that it operates with a minimalist setup. There is no ticket office or ticket machines on-site, and while it lacks some typical station amenities, it compensates with essential accessibility options like a ramp for train access and an induction loop for hearing aid users. Despite the absence of waiting lounges, accessible toilets, or refreshment facilities, you will find CCTV for security and a seating area to make your short wait more comfortable. For any assistance while at the station, customer help points are available, and the staff on the train are there to help with boarding and alighting.

Seamless Transportation Links

For those needing to navigate onward from Lake, there are several transport options at your disposal. During times of railway work or disruptions, rail replacement buses are conveniently located by local landmarks such as the Pet Doctors or Lake Fish Bar. Although, perhaps surprisingly, there is no direct taxi rank or car hire service linked with the station. If you are planning a journey by bus, printable resources are available to facilitate your travel from Lake to neighboring regions.

Facilities and Amenities

Thorne North Station operates a ticket office open from 07:00 to 17:30 on weekdays. Don’t worry about long queues as the station also provides accessible ticket machines, making it convenient for everyone. However, keep in mind that you can’t collect pre-purchased tickets directly from machines here. If you require assistance, there's staff help available for most of the day, and customer help points are on-site.

Although there are no waiting rooms or lounges, there are basic restroom facilities. Please note that you'll only have access to the toilets when staff are present. For those eager to ride a bike to the station, there are four cycle stands available on platform one and within the car park – make sure to lock your bike securely as there’s CCTV monitoring the area!

Accessibility Matters

Thorne North is partially accessible, classified as a Category B station - which means there is step-free access only to parts of the station. If you need assistance crossing platforms, be aware that the staff-operated 'barrow' crossing is locked after the ticket office closes. For assistance, especially if traveling outside staff hours, it is advised to plan your journey in advance and contact the helpline at 0800 138 5560 for alternative solutions.

Onward Travel from the Station

The station is well-connected to other modes of transport, offering convenient options for continued travel. Rail replacement services can be accessed from Selby Road, ensuring you can still reach your next destination even in the event of rail disruptions. Local taxi services can be easily booked, and bus services are available via Busline, which you can contact at 0871 200 2233 for route info and times.
